A strong team performance earns Nomads the 3 points

Determined to be reap the reward following a string of strong performances which came just short resulting in draws, this weeks the Ladies 1st XI travelled away to Bourne Deeping determined to finally get that win!

It was a cold but sunny afternoon as the 22 girls took to the pitch. An early injury reminded the girls of the importance of gumshields as a bouncing ball sidelined defender Maddie for the half with a split lip. Bourne started strongly and proved clinical in the attack as a foot in the D led to the 1st short corner of the game. A perfectly struck 1st strike from the top of the D found the bottom corner giving the home side an early lead. Bourne continued to push but the Nomads defence of Josie, Lou, and Lois were able to stand strong absorbing this pressure. Nomads found their feet creating some lovely space around the back and out wide to halves Zoe and Rach. On the break it was Bethan who drew 1st blood for the visitors as she found the back of the net drawing Nomads level. Bourne however were quick to regain their advantage a run on goal proved to good for Nomads Goalie Jenny. Then, with just 2 minutes remaining of the 1st half Nomads were offered the chance to go in to the break all even as the Bourne defence fowled on the goal line, conceding a penalty stroke. Up stepped experienced Nomads flick taker Flip, she showed no nerves as she placed a perfect struck stroke ,just inside the left post, to maintain her 100%, 9/9 penalty record!

The girls went in to half time all even at 2-2, but still determined that the 3 points were theirs to take with the sun now behind them. But disaster struck the Nomads just a few minutes into the 2nd half as one of their key players Kate became the next victim of the bouncy pitch! Never being one to shy away from danger unfortunately a loose ball ended in a lot of blood and a nasty cut above the eye, at times like this you're glad for having Doc Laura on the team! Thankfully no lasting damage was done, as following the game nurse Mark at the minor injury clinic was able to work his magic and patched Kate up in time to still make the Cambridge fireworks that evening. Loosing Kate left a huge hole in the middle of the Nomads side but the girls refocused and Zoe stepped in to the gap. Now even more determination to take home the points the girls pushed forward with renewed effort. The reward came from from a superb individual effort from Laura, dribbling around several defenders she placed the ball past the goalie and took Nomads a head for the 1st time in the game. Not satisfied with a 1 goal cushion, Nomads next goal came from Liz as she showed true commitment diving across the D to get on the end of an Ellie cross. With momentum well and truly on their side the visitors put the game out of reach of Bourne as Bethan had the final say when her shot snuck through the defence and took the final score to 5-2.

It was a great result for the team in the face of adversity and the win the girls both needed and deserved. Man of the match went to Liz for her pivotal play in the centre of the pitch and of course her stunning diving goal!
